My second screen is detected but it looks black

I searched for something on the internet, but nothing helped me. I changed drivers from intel proprietary drivers to open source generic drivers, I changed from xorg to wayland, I also changed DE but nothing. This is my xrandr output:

Re: My second screen is detected but it looks black

1. please wrap command outputs and file contents in code tags, https://bbs.archlinux.org/help.php#bbcode
2. "intel proprietary drivers" is not a thing - I assume you switched beween xf86-video-intel and the modesetting driver?
3. "changed from xorg to wayland" - the xrandr output is borderline meaningless on wayland

4. "I also changed DE" - what brings us to the more interesting questions:
   - what desktop environments specifically did you test?
   - does the output work on the text shell (see 2nd link below)
   - define "looks black":
      * can you move the mouse cursor there?
      * does the monitor say sth. like "no signal"?
      * does the bezel LED suggest the monitor is sleeping?
5. Did you check the systemd journal/dmesg? Any i915/drm related errors?
